In regards to Blacklight: Retribution, the writing for the game’s closure has been on the wall for several years now, particularly dating back to 2015 when its developer Zombie Studios shut its doors as well as last year when publisher Hardsuit Labs announced the merger of the US and EU servers into one. CCP Games announced this week that the studio, developer of popular MMO Eve Online, has been acquired by Pearl Abyss, best known for their work on Black Desert Online.
